Do Snakes Incubate Their Eggs?

In general, most snakes do not incubate their eggs in the same way birds do. Unlike birds that sit on their eggs to keep them warm, many snake species lay their eggs and leave them to develop on their own. However, there are exceptions, and some snakes do show forms of incubation behavior.

Whether snakes incubate their eggs depends largely on the species. Some rely entirely on environmental heat, while others take a more active role in protecting and warming their eggs.

Two Main Reproductive Strategies

Snakes can be divided into two broad categories based on how they reproduce

  • Oviparous snakes, which lay eggs
  • Viviparous snakes, which give birth to live young

The question of incubation mainly applies to oviparous species, as they produce eggs that must develop outside the body.

How Oviparous Snakes Handle Their Eggs

Oviparous snakes lay eggs in carefully chosen locations that provide the right conditions for development. These locations often offer warmth, humidity, and protection from predators.

Instead of incubating the eggs themselves, most snakes rely on natural environmental conditions to do the job.

Natural Incubation Through Environment

Many snake species lay their eggs in places where heat is naturally available. These may include

  • Rotting vegetation that generates heat
  • Warm soil or sand
  • Under logs or rocks

These environments act as natural incubators, providing the warmth needed for the eggs to develop properly.

Minimal Parental Care

In most cases, once the eggs are laid, the female snake leaves them behind. There is usually no further involvement in caring for the eggs or the hatchlings.

This strategy allows snakes to conserve energy and avoid attracting predators to the nest.

Snake Species That Do Incubate Eggs

While most snakes do not incubate their eggs actively, some species do show a level of parental care. These snakes may stay with their eggs and even help regulate temperature.

Python Behavior

One well-known example is the python. Female pythons coil around their eggs after laying them. This behavior provides both protection and temperature control.

Some pythons can even generate heat by contracting their muscles, a process sometimes referred to as shivering thermogenesis.

  • Coiling around eggs for protection
  • Maintaining warmth through muscle activity
  • Staying with eggs until they hatch

This is one of the clearest examples of snakes incubating their eggs.

King Cobra Nesting Behavior

Another unique example is the king cobra. Unlike most snakes, the female builds a nest using leaves and debris. She stays near the nest to guard the eggs until they hatch.

Although she does not sit on the eggs like a bird, her presence helps protect them from predators.

  • Builds a structured nest
  • Guards eggs actively
  • Leaves shortly before hatching

This behavior shows a higher level of parental involvement compared to most snake species.

Why Most Snakes Do Not Incubate Eggs

The reason most snakes do not incubate their eggs lies in their evolutionary adaptations. Snakes are ectothermic, meaning they rely on external heat sources to regulate their body temperature.

Because of this, it is often more efficient for them to place their eggs in environments where natural heat is available rather than using their own bodies.

Energy Conservation

Remaining with eggs for long periods requires energy and increases vulnerability to predators. By leaving the eggs in a safe environment, snakes can focus on survival and future reproduction.

Environmental Efficiency

Nature provides many suitable incubation sites, such as warm soil or decomposing plant material. These conditions can maintain stable temperatures without the need for parental involvement.

  • Natural heat sources reduce effort
  • Lower risk of attracting predators
  • Allows snakes to remain mobile

This strategy has proven effective for many species over time.

What Happens After the Eggs Hatch?

Once the eggs hatch, baby snakes are usually left to fend for themselves. Unlike mammals or birds, snakes do not provide parental care after birth.

Hatchlings are fully independent and must immediately begin searching for food and avoiding predators.

Natural Instincts

Baby snakes are born with instincts that help them survive. They can hunt small prey and defend themselves shortly after hatching.

  • Immediate independence
  • Instinctive hunting behavior
  • No reliance on parents

This independence is a key part of their survival strategy.
